🚀 Succinct Labs and the Future of Zero Knowledge Proofs (ZKP)
💡 What happened?
On August 5, 2025, Succinct Labs launched the first decentralized network of ZK provers, creating a scalable infrastructure for Web3. Its token $PROVE is already listed on Binance and has caught the market's attention.
📊 Impressive numbers:
• 🔗 Support for 35+ protocols (Polygon, Mantle, Lido…)
• 📈 +5 million proofs processed
• 💰 $4 billion secured
• 🔒 Foundation for trustless verification
⚙ Technical innovations:
• ⚡ SP1 zkVM → 28× faster, verifying Ethereum blocks in <40s
• 🛠 Compatible with Rust and LLVM → easy access for traditional devs
• 🤝 Partnerships with leading L1/L2
• 📜 Coinbase proposal validating ZKPs in corporate compliance
